Abuja, Nigeria - The Polish police are to train their Nigerian counterparts in modern crime fighting and investigative skills, according to the Nigeria police.

Three Chinese construction workers who were abducted in southern Nigeria's troubled oil region have been released, the government said Saturday. The Chinese were freed Friday after three days in captivity, Foreign Ministry spokesman Qin Gang said in a...

Lagos, Nigeria - The rising spate of kidnapping for ransom continued in Nigeria's oil rich Niger Delta region Friday, with the abduction of the mother of the Leader of the Rivers state House of Assembly (parliament) by unknown gunmen.

Lagos, Nigeria - Nigeria's top cop, Mike Okiro, has alleged plans by the global terrorist group Al-Qaeda to bomb some parts of the country, and has therefore put his men on the alert to forestall such attacks.

US anti-bribery investigators are targeting a former Halliburton subsidiary over its work on a key Royal Dutch Shell project in Nigeria, widening a corruption probe into the country's troubled oil industry.
